Unpacking My Library, Or, The Autobiography Of Teddy

Rate this book
The creation of this book fulfilled a lifelong dream of the to write his own version of Walter Benjamins Unpacking My Library while reorganising his 10,000 volumes. A recent move to Manhattan occasioned taking stock of his possessions in a deeply personal way. This is a tale of uprooting, a series of meditations on place, time, and loss. In this course of this displacement, he explores memory and nostalgia as he encounters things from his past. Among them, the strangest and most intimate of interlocutors, with whom the book is his first teddy bear.
